Are you a high-achieving business student looking for a competitive edge? We are thrilled to announce a unique Co-op opportunity to work as a Research Assistant with professors from the International Business University (IBU).
Students will gain high-level experience by working on real-world projects and will have the opportunity to collaborate with external employers to apply their findings. This is a premier opportunity to experience different business streams and industries firsthand.
Students will gain Co-op experience in the following specialized areas:
Healthcare Management: Researching industry trends and administrative efficiencies.
Digital Transformation: Exploring how businesses integrate new technologies.
Data Analysis: Analyzing data to gain critical business insights and creating professional reports.
Human Resources: Recruitment process analysis, training effectiveness, and employee retention strategies.
Finance: Ratio analysis and complex financial reporting.
Marketing: Customer onboarding strategies and social media marketing.
In addition to research, students will present their findings and be an active part of the strategic decision-making process, providing real value to their host employers.
What are we looking for? We are seeking motivated business students who are highly analytical, detail-oriented, and possess strong project management skills.

Program Overview
The Toronto District School Board (TDSB) offers the Business Connect Central Co-op Program, providing students with experiential learning opportunities in various business sectors, including banking, accounting, finance, marketing, and management/operation. This program enables students to apply classroom knowledge in real-world settings, enhancing their skills and understanding of business operations.

Co-op Credits:
The program offers various credit structures, including AM & PM sessions or 4-credit co-op placements, accommodating different student schedules and academic requirements.; Offered in Semester 1 and Semester 2.
